14621718380139627521651
Barcode
Odd
14621718380139627521651 is odd
Previous odd number is 14621718380139627521649
Next odd number is 14621718380139627521653
Hexadecimal
Binary
11000110001010010100011010111001011000110110000110100001011010011001110011
Cubed
3126045139911961032586834829663967565835838612599334647036630857451